Albarran first Mid-South player of week for BC

LOUISVILLE, Ky. — Erik Albarran has become the first Bluefield College student-athlete to make player of the week in the Rams’ new league, the Mid-South Conference. The freshman midfielder received the weekly honor in men’s soccer, the league announced on Monday.

He scored four goals in two wins to help Bluefield attain a three-match win streak. He got his first collegiate hat trick in a come-from-behind 6-4 win over Pikeville. He had the only goal in BC’s 1-0 match with St. Catharine College on Saturday.

His 12 goals ranks 23rd in the NAIA this season, and he has three game-winning goals.
